storybook

Storybook is a frontend workshop for building UI components and pages in isolation. Made for UI development, testing, and documentation.

MIT License

Downloads
357.1M
Stars
83.3K
Committers
2.1K

Bot releases are visible (Hide)

storybook -

Published by shilman over 3 years ago

Features

  • Addon-controls: Infer color and date controls (#13675)
  • Svelte: Support TypeScript and preprocessors (#13900)
  • Addon-controls: Add include/exclude configuration options (#13898)

Maintenance

  • Add catalog metadata to the addons (#13666)
  • Misc: Clean TS config and bump @storybook/preset-create-react-app (#13878)
storybook -

Published by shilman over 3 years ago

Bug Fixes

  • UI: Fix theming for focused search bar (#13895)
  • Storyshots: Support main.js usage (#13842)
storybook -

Published by shilman over 3 years ago

Features

  • Addon-controls: Files control (#13544)
  • UI: Add a 'main' role to the Main component for a11y (#13827)

Bug Fixes

  • Addon-docs/Vue3: Attach app context from preview to inline stories (#13894)
  • UI: Fix theming for focused search bar (#13895)

Maintenance

  • Build: Move all the yarn install in the build CI job (#13872)
  • Build: Rework test NPM script (#13871)
storybook -

Published by shilman over 3 years ago

Features

  • Addon-docs: Configure syntax highlighter language by story parameter (#13869)
  • Svelte: Improved decorators (#13785)
  • Addon-docs/Angular: Add dynamic source snippets (#13740)

Bug Fixes

  • Vue 3: Fix decorators and add more examples (#13855)
  • Storyshots: Support main.js usage (#13842)

Maintenance

  • Core: Add tests for the preset behavior of core (#13846)
  • Upgrade to danger-js@main (#13857)
storybook -

Published by shilman over 3 years ago

Features

  • Addon-storyshots: Add support for Vue 3 (#13828)

Maintenance

  • CLI: only kill other processes on fail (#13822)
storybook -

Published by shilman over 3 years ago

Bug Fixes

  • Addon-docs/Vue3: Resolve vue3 package for addon-docs preset (#13819)
storybook -

Published by shilman over 3 years ago

Bug Fixes

  • CLI: Fix opening localhost in browser by default (#13812)
storybook -

Published by shilman over 3 years ago

Bug Fixes

  • CLI: Fix opening localhost in browser by default (#13812)
storybook -

Published by shilman over 3 years ago

Features

  • Addon-docs: Add support for Vue 3 (#13809)

Maintenance

  • Build: Exclude all test and story files from transpilation (#13714)
  • Build: Generate version file with preval macro (#13715)
storybook -

Published by shilman over 3 years ago

Bug Fixes

  • Addon-docs/Svelte: Fix component name in docgen-loader (#13760)
  • UI: Fix copy to clipboard for insecure deployments (#13777)
storybook -

Published by shilman over 3 years ago

Features

  • Vue: Add Vue 3 support (#13775)
  • CLI: Add try/catch on readFileAsJson to improve error message (#13730)
  • Core: Generate manager cache in smoke test, but don't use/clear any cache (#13784)

Bug Fixes

  • Addon-docs/Svelte: Fix component name in docgen-loader (#13760)
  • Addon-docs/Svelte: Fix component description (#13659)
  • UI: Fix copy to clipboard for insecure deployments (#13777)

Maintenance

  • CLI: Handle package versions in package strings for generators (#13774)
  • Build: Do not recompile packages in publish step of the CI (#13786)
  • CI: Remove generic cache key from Circle CI (#13787)
  • CI: Upgrade cache GH Action & remove fallback caches (#13752)
storybook -

Published by shilman over 3 years ago

Features

  • Addon-docs/Angular: Inline rendering support with angular-elements (#13525)
  • CLI: Add version matcher functions for framework detection (#13738)

Bug Fixes

  • CLI: Fix handling of version ranges in dependency checks (#13759)

Maintenance

  • Build: Enable deepscan in workspace (#13716)
  • Chore: Increase node version minimums to 10.13 (#13725)
  • Fixes smoke-test on svelte-kitchen-sink (#13705)
storybook -

Published by shilman almost 4 years ago

Bug Fixes

  • Svelte: Fix duplicate story preview (#13663)
  • Angular: Properly handle empty tsconfig compilerOptions (#13596)

Maintenance

  • Angular: Use Nx function to read non-angularCli configs (#13558)

Dependency Upgrades

  • Bump @types/reach__router version (#13703)
storybook -

Published by shilman almost 4 years ago

Bug Fixes

  • Svelte: Fix duplicate story preview (#13663)

Maintenance

  • Angular: Add Angular 11.1 support (#13704)

Dependency Upgrades

  • Bump @types/reach__router version (#13703)
storybook -

Published by shilman almost 4 years ago

Features

  • Addon-docs/Svelte: Add dynamic snippet support (#13653)
  • Addon-docs/Svelte: Add Slots and Events to the generated ArgsTable (#13660)

Bug Fixes

  • Angular: Force re-render if template change (#13638)
  • Angular: Properly handle empty tsconfig compilerOptions (#13596)

Maintenance

  • Core: Deprecate default postcss config, recommend addon-postcss (#13669)
  • Core: Throw an error for invalid story format (#13673)
  • Build: Ensure consistency of Chromatic snapshots of Zoom stories (#13676)

Dependency Upgrades

  • Dependencies: Swap back to upstream postcss-loader (#13698)
storybook -

Published by shilman almost 4 years ago

Dependency Upgrades

  • Dependencies: Remove inquirer types (#13651)
  • Dependencies: Swap postcss-loader for fork version (#13655)
storybook -

Published by shilman almost 4 years ago

Features

  • Addon-actions: Normalize args (#13624)
  • Addon-viewport: Add viewports of the latest iPhones (#13176)

Maintenance

  • Maintenance: Configure Renovate (#13641)

Dependency Upgrades

  • Dependencies: 6.2 non-breaking package upgrades (#13631)
  • Dependencies: Update postcss-loader to ^4.1.0 (#13640)
storybook -

Published by shilman almost 4 years ago

Bug Fixes

  • CLI: Fix sb init prompt when framework type is undetected (#13520)

Maintenance

  • Rax: Migrate to TS (#13450)
  • Riot: Migrate to TS (#13447)
  • Marionette: Migrate to TS (#13448)
  • Marko: Migrate to TS (#13449)
storybook -

Published by shilman almost 4 years ago

Features

  • Angular: Improve decorators (#13507)

Maintenance

  • Angular: Fix flaky tests based on timezone (#13609)
  • Angular: Use Nx function to read non-angularCli configs (#13558)
  • Build: Move Preact E2E tests on a Node 12 executor (#13582)
  • Addon-docs: Add missing types for Story doc block (#13549)
storybook -

Published by shilman almost 4 years ago

Bug Fixes

  • Core: Use fs-extra emptyDir so build works on docker volume (#13474)
  • Addon-docs: Tighten preset webpack pattern for mdx stories (#13476)
  • Typescript: Fix qs import in @storybook/client-api (#13518)
  • CLI: Ensure --host option changes the network host (#13521)
  • Svelte: Statically load docgen info for svelte components (#13466)